Pre-orders will now be taken starting on April 24.
In a statement, the company blamed changes in market conditions for the accessory price hikes.
The original pre-sale date was Wednesday, April 9.

As of now, the late-spring launch date for the new console remains on track.
Nintendo says it still intends to launch the console on June 5 as originally planned.

At $450, the Switch 2 is significantly pricier than its popular $300 predecessor.
Games for the portable unit are also pricey for the marketplace, costing $70-$80 each.
It is unclear at this point whether pricing will change to reflect the tariffs.
